Responsibilities

Doyle is looking for a Construction Project Manager to join our ground-up construction division. Construction Project Managers have absolute project ownership from start to finish. We provide our Project Managers with specialized training and development tools that allow them to be the best at running projects, collaborating with clients and developing professionally. We seek Project Managers that stand above and beyond their peers and can appreciate the exquisite quality of the process and the great end product. Ensuring a schedule is in place during project set up and sub-bidding that reflects the project strategy and is sufficient for estimating and subcontractor purchasing selection.

  • The Construction Project Manager will be responsible for developing a purchasing schedule and strategy to anticipate, address and resolve purchasing challenges during the early stages of pre-construction.
  • Executing each project phase including pre-construction, construction, closeout and post-construction services.
  • Collaborating with Estimating and Purchasing in set up of projects to insure profitability, client satisfaction and the best subcontractors for the job.
  • Working in partnership with the Project Superintendent to maintain an updated and accurate project schedule.
  • The Construction Project Manager will be responsible for thorough completion of all financial data with an eye to quickly identify potential/existing issues that could lead to subpar financial performance
  • Effectively administering the requisitioning and collections process to ensure timely payments.
  • Establishing annual performance goals for assigned staff and conducting timely and meaningful verbal and written performance evaluations.
  • Maintaining and developing relationships to reinforce a commitment to world class customer service across the board: including co-workers, clients, subcontractors, vendors, and the design community.
  • One role of the Construction Project Manager will be promoting positive subcontractor relations by dealing professionally and fairly with all subcontractors and vendors and continually instilling this philosophy in the project team at all times.
  • Ability to travel out of state 2-3 times per month for site visits. Traveling and accommodations are covered by the company.

Qualifications

  • 5+ years of experience in ground-up construction project management with a commercial general contracting company
  • Experience as a construction project manager for projects with a minimum contract value of $10 mil
  • Ability to travel out of state as needed to visit project sites and meeting with project team and walk the job.
  • Experience managing a variety of projects in a rapidly growing organization is critical
  • Experience managing ground up construction projects with site utilities experience
  • Extensive experience maintaining project budgets and schedules
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ail
